трекер-магазин и трекер-майнер-fs едят мой процессор при каждом запуске

Всякий раз, когда я запускаю свой ноутбук, процесс tracker-store и tracker-miner-fs питается моим процессором между 30-40% в течение 10-15 минут. Я на ubuntu 12.04.

Что делают эти процессы? Как избавиться от процессов?

1
задан 22 September 2013 в 16:37

5 ответов

Просто измените эти значения, используя команду gsettings, которая отключит постоянную индексацию Tracker:

gsettings set org.freedesktop.Tracker.Miner.Files crawling-interval -2  
gsettings set org.freedesktop.Tracker.Miner.Files enable-monitors false

Значения могут быть изменены с помощью , чтобы отключить постоянную индексацию , перейдя через org > freedesktop> Tracker> Miner> Файлы:

После этого, это org> freedesktop> Tracker> Miner> Files , чтобы очистить базу данных до вернуть потерянное пространство на диск:

tracker-control -r
69
ответ дан 24 May 2018 в 17:55
  • 1
    Большое спасибо, мне просто нужно было запустить трекер-контроль-r и все отсортировано ... – JoZ3 2 November 2013 в 19:22
  • 2
    Что именно делает tracker-control -r? Это звучит так, поскольку этот пост tracker-control устарел и переносится в команду tracker daemon, но tracker help daemon (или tracker-control --help) не упоминает флаг -r. Он все еще делает то же самое? Я не могу найти старую документацию. – redbmk 6 April 2016 в 13:16
  • 3
    Я считаю, что современный эквивалент tracker reset --hard. – user894763 10 September 2016 в 15:26
  • 4
    После этого шага, после запуска tracker-control -r, мой ноутбук снова вернулся к гладкой! PS: tracker-control больше не доступен в 16.04, но расслабьтесь, он вызовет команду замены, которая является tracker daemon. – adadion 24 November 2016 в 11:51
  • 5
    tracker-control: command not found Почему? – Tooniis 24 February 2018 в 14:28

Возможно, это актуально для Ubuntu 14.04 / GDM, и если важно не удалить всю услугу, тогда будет лучше stop и / или renice.

Следовательно, это может быть:

Stop / reniced (не рекомендуемый метод):

$ tracker-control -p  
Found 171 PIDs…  
Found process ID NNNN for 'tracker-store'  
Found process ID MMMM for 'tracker-miner-fs'  

$ initctl stop tracker-store && renice -n +19 -p NNNN && initctl start tracker-store

Обратите внимание, f5], и, возможно, для систем с индексированием это будет лучше:

$ tracker-control -e

Остановить / восстановить (не рекомендуется): то же самое с Системный монитор GUI:

Приложения> Утилиты> Сортировка системного монитора> Прокрутка имени> Отслеживание отслеживания треков> Щелчок правой кнопкой мыши по стоп-процессу> Процесс правой кнопкой мыши> Изменить приоритет> Очень низкий правый клик> Продолжить процесс

Системный монитор может быть для Ubuntu 14.04 / GDM для систем с запущенным трекер-магазином:

Приложения> Утилиты> Системный монитор [!d14 ]

Приложения> Системные инструменты> Поиск и amp; Индексация

27
ответ дан 24 May 2018 в 17:55
  • 1
    Спасибо! Я не заметил, что опция принудительного отслеживания используется только тогда, когда компьютер не используется. Давайте посмотрим, делает ли это трюк. – Alfredo Hernández 30 September 2015 в 09:20
  • 2
    это сработало для меня. я снял флажки со всех мест и ограничил другие параметры самыми минимальными настройками, «переиндексирован» и остановился. Мне нравится этот маршрут, так как это то, что я, вероятно, буду помнить, что я сделал. – ryanjdillon 7 April 2016 в 20:13
  • 3
    Для пользователей ubuntu, sudo apt-get install tracker-gui – smac89 16 June 2016 в 00:44
  • 4
    Программа tracker-gui - это единственная опция, которая не была для меня полной суммой. +1 – grooveplex 6 November 2016 в 17:25

Обновленная версия для Ubuntu 16.04:

echo -e "\nHidden=true\n"|sudo tee --append /etc/xdg/autostart/tracker-extract.desktop
echo -e "\nHidden=true\n"|sudo tee --append /etc/xdg/autostart/tracker-miner-apps.desktop
echo -e "\nHidden=true\n"|sudo tee --append /etc/xdg/autostart/tracker-miner-fs.desktop
echo -e "\nHidden=true\n"|sudo tee --append /etc/xdg/autostart/tracker-miner-user-guides.desktop
echo -e "\nHidden=true\n"|sudo tee --append /etc/xdg/autostart/tracker-store.desktop

gsettings set org.freedesktop.Tracker.Miner.Files crawling-interval -2
gsettings set org.freedesktop.Tracker.Miner.Files enable-monitors false

tracker reset --hard

В основном это ремикс на ответы Раду и Максвелла, но местоположения и команды были обновлены до Ubuntu 16.04 (было много изменений).

13
ответ дан 24 May 2018 в 17:55
  • 1
    При добавлении этих строк один за другим в терминале, он дает это предупреждение о тайм-ауте для каждой команды. [F1] – Thusitha Sumanadasa 5 October 2016 в 11:37

Включите расширенные приложения для запуска с помощью этой команды:

sudo sed -i "s/NoDisplay=true/NoDisplay=false/g" /etc/xdg/autostart/*.desktop

Запустите приложения запуска и снимите флажок Tracker File System Miner и другие аналогичные элементы. Они могут быть снова включены так же легко.

5
ответ дан 24 May 2018 в 17:55

Используя Synaptic, я выбрал «mark for complete removal» для «tracker» и для «zeitgeist» (для использования команды очистки, которая должна удалять связанные компоненты и файлы конфигурации для выбранной программы). Значительная часть программного обеспечения для отслеживания zeitgeist была установлена ​​мне неизвестной, поэтому я выбрал полное удаление для всех, кроме разделяемых библиотек zeitgeist, которые выглядят слишком встроенными в ОС для безопасного удаления. Почти как собака с плохим случаем сердечных червей, или еще лучше, как гидра. Отрубите одну голову, и еще три пытаются испортить ваш ци. Звучит очень похоже на то, что microsoft любит делать с людьми, которые им доверяют. Независимо от того, что ... Мой ноутбук теперь загружается менее чем в половине случаев, он не полностью пугает случайно, иногда изредка разбивая то, что я использую в то время, и это может быть просто избавление от этой вещи, кроме остальных программного обеспечения, похоже, работает намного лучше, чем тяжелые щупальца гидры. Все это притворяется ... Вы знаете, что я имею в виду.

Почему все эти программы нужно тихо вводить через черный ход? Возможно, это потому, что на своем личном ноутбуке никто не хочет этого. Если бы я был технологичным серверным изданием на мэйнфрейме, в котором были массовые концерты барана и ядра из wahzoo, тогда это была бы другая история. Возможно, тогда я бы хотел использовать программное обеспечение для отслеживания. Даже тогда я все равно хочу, чтобы это было моим выбором.

Просто говорю:

4
ответ дан 24 May 2018 в 17:55
  • 1
    Поскольку я не использую ни одного из функций, предоставляемых трекером, я перейду с «полным удалением». В тот день, когда мне понадобится что-то вроде этого, я уверен, что переустановить – augusto 1 May 2015 в 08:33

Другие вопросы по тегам:

Похожие вопросы: